Water pressure adjustment services involve modifying the flow rate of water within a plumbing system to achieve optimal performance and comfort. Technicians typically assess the existing water pressure levels throughout a property and then make necessary adjustments to ensure consistent and appropriate flow. This process may include installing pressure regulators, adjusting existing valves, or replacing outdated components to better control water flow and prevent issues related to pressure fluctuations.
These services help address common problems such as low water pressure, which can make daily tasks like showering and washing dishes inconvenient, or excessively high pressure that can cause damage to plumbing fixtures and appliances. By fine-tuning water pressure, property owners can reduce the risk of leaks, pipe bursts, and premature wear on plumbing components. Properly adjusted water pressure also contributes to the efficient operation of appliances, potentially saving water and reducing utility costs over time.

The overview below groups typical Water Pressure Adjustment proj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lovejoy,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Service Costs - Water pressure adjustment services typically range from $100 to $300, depending on the complexity of the system. For example, basic adjustments in Lovejoy, GA, might cost around $150. Prices can vary based on the specific requirements of each property.
Labor Fees - The labor involved in water pressure adjustments usually accounts for $75 to $200 of the total cost. Factors influencing this include system size and accessibility, with more extensive work costing toward the higher end. Local pros determine the final labor charges based on these factors.
Parts & Materials - Costs for parts such as pressure regulators or valves generally range from $25 to $100. The need for replacement components can increase the overall expense, with some projects requiring additional materials that affect the total price.
Additional Expenses - Extra charges may apply for services like system flushing or troubleshooting, which can add $50 to $150. These costs depend on the scope of work and the specific adjustments needed by local service providers in the Lovejoy area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Why might water pressure need adjustment? Water pressure may need adjustment if there are issues like low flow, high pressure causing leaks, or inconsistent water delivery in your home or business.
How can a professional adjust water pressure? Local service providers typically assess the current pressure and modify the pressure regulator or valve to achieve the desired flow levels.
Is water pressure adjustment necessary for all properties? Not all properties require adjustment; a professional can determine if your water pressure is outside optimal ranges and recommend appropriate services.
What are signs of incorrect water pressure? Common signs include water hammer sounds, fluctuating pressure, or fixtures that are difficult to operate due to either low or excessively high pressure.
How often should water pressure be checked or adjusted? Regular inspections are recommended, especially if there are noticeable changes in water flow or after plumbing system modifications.
